How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Los Feliz?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Los Feliz Studio Apartments | $2,094 | $795 | $5,800 |
| Los Feliz 1 Bedroom Apartments | $2,779 | $1,395 | $7,344 |
| Los Feliz 2 Bedroom Apartments | $3,860 | $1,825 | $6,995 |
| Los Feliz 3 Bedroom Apartments | $4,540 | $700 | $7,526 |
| Los Feliz 4 Bedroom Apartments | $4,610 | $3,100 | $6,645 |
